Engine: Service and Repair


Rear Wheel Drive Models

1. Disconnect battery ground cable, then remove engine hood and under cover (if equipped).
2. Remove air cleaner hose, then disconnect actuator and accelerator cable from bracket.
3. Remove console and shift lever.
4. Drain engine and transmission oil, then disconnect two oil cooler hoses.
5. Drain coolant from radiator, then remove two heater hoses.
6. Disconnect coolant reservoir hose, then the two radiator hoses from engine.
7. Remove radiator attaching bolts, then the radiator and fan shroud as an assembly.
8. Remove air cleaner assembly.
9. On models equipped with power steering, remove power steering pump and bracket and position aside. Do not disconnect power steering pump hoses.
10. On all models, remove water pump drive belt, fluid coupling with fan and water pump pulley.
11. On models equipped with A/C, remove A/C compressor and bracket and position aside. Do not disconnect refrigerant lines.
12. Disconnect coil wire and spark plug wires cylinder head, then remove distributor attaching bolts and distributor.
13. Remove exhaust pipe bracket attaching bolts, then the exhaust pipe bracket.
14. Disconnect exhaust pipe from exhaust manifold.
15. Disconnect starter motor electrical connectors.
16. Remove fuel hoses from pulsation damper and pressure regulator.
17. Remove cold start injector pipe, then the PCV hose from intake manifold.
18. Mark and disconnect all necessary engine vacuum hoses, then remove wire harness and vacuum pipe from timing cover.
19. Mark and disconnect all engine electrical connectors.
20. Raise and support vehicle.
21. Remove engine mount attaching bolt from each side of engine.
22. Remove clutch release cylinder, then the propeller shaft.
23. Disconnect speedometer cable, then the back-up light switch electrical connector.
24. Disconnect grounding cables from clutch housing and extension housing.
25. Lower vehicle, then attach suitable hoist to engine lift brackets.
26. Support rear of engine using a suitable jack, then remove four rear engine mount attaching bolts.
27. Remove engine and transmission from vehicle as an assembly.
28. Separate engine from transmission.
29. Reverse procedure to install, noting the following:
a. Torque rear engine mount attaching bolts to 38 ft. lbs.
b. Torque clutch release cylinder attaching bolts to 13 ft. lbs.
c. Torque A/C compressor and power steering pump brackets to 29 ft. lbs.
d. Torque exhaust manifold attaching nuts and bolts to 18 ft. lbs.
e. Torque pulsation damper to 22 ft. lbs.
f. Torque cold start injector pipe to 13 ft. lbs.
